'''WNXT''' is an American ([[FM Broadcasting|FM]]) [[radio station]] licensed by the [[Federal Communications Commission|FCC]] to serve the community of [[Portsmouth, Ohio]] on the frequency of 99.3 [[Megahertz|MHz]] . The station license is assigned to Total Media Group, Inc. WNXT-FM) airs a [[Best Variety]] format.
The [[FCC]] first licensed this station to begin operations on June 16, 1966 using callsign WNXT-FM.<ref name=fcchistory>{{cite web|url=https://licensing.fcc.gov/cgi-bin/prod/cdbs/forms/prod/getimportletter_exh.cgi?import_letter_id=82281|publisher=Federal Communications Commission|title=FCC History card for WNXT-FM}}</ref>
The station has held the WNXT callsign since August 25, 1978.<ref name="fcccsh">{{cite web |title=Call Sign History|url= http://licensing.fcc.gov/cgi-bin/ws.exe/prod/cdbs/pubacc/prod/call_hist.pl?Facility_id=62329&Callsign=WNXT
